Editing: README.derived_tables.txt
SQL Language Extension: derived tables Function: A derived table is a table derived from a select statement. Derived tables can also be nested to build complex queries. They can be joined the same as normal tables and views. Author: Arno Brinkman <firebird@abvisie.nl> Format: SELECT <select list> FROM <table reference list> <table reference list> ::= <table reference> [{<comma> <table reference>}...] <table reference> ::= <table primary> | <joined table> <table primary> ::= <table> [[AS] <correlation name>] | <derived table> | <lateral derived table> <derived table> ::= <query expression> [[AS] <correlation name>] [<left paren> <derived column list> <right paren>] <derived column list> ::= <column name> [{<comma> <column name>}...] <lateral derived table> ::= LATERAL <derived table> Notes: - Every column in the derived table must have a name. Unnamed expressions like constants should be added with an alias or the column list should be used. - The number of columns in the column list should be the same as the number of columns from the query expression. - The optimizer can handle a derived table very efficiently, but if the derived table contains a sub-select then no join order can be made (if the derived table is included in an inner join). - Keyword LATERAL allows the derived table to reference fields from the priorly listed tables in the current <table reference list>. Examples: a) Simple derived table: SELECT * FROM (SELECT RDB$RELATION_NAME, RDB$RELATION_ID FROM RDB$RELATIONS) AS R (RELATION_NAME, RELATION_ID) b) Aggregate on a derived table which also contains an aggregate: SELECT DT.FIELDS, Count(*) FROM (SELECT R.RDB$RELATION_NAME, Count(*) FROM RDB$RELATIONS R JOIN RDB$RELATION_FIELDS RF ON (RF.RDB$RELATION_NAME = R.RDB$RELATION_NAME) GROUP BY R.RDB$RELATION_NAME) AS DT (RELATION_NAME, FIELDS) GROUP BY DT.FIELDS c) UNION and ORDER BY example: SELECT DT.* FROM (SELECT R.RDB$RELATION_NAME, R.RDB$RELATION_ID FROM RDB$RELATIONS R UNION ALL SELECT R.RDB$OWNER_NAME, R.RDB$RELATION_ID FROM RDB$RELATIONS R ORDER BY 2) AS DT WHERE DT.RDB$RELATION_ID <= 4 d) LATERAL derived table: SELECT * FROM (SELECT RDB$RELATION_NAME, RDB$RELATION_ID FROM RDB$RELATIONS) AS R (RELATION_NAME, RELATION_ID) CROSS JOIN LATERAL (SELECT COUNT(*) FROM RDB$RELATION_FIELDS WHERE RDB$RELATION_NAME = R.RELATION_NAME) AS RF (FIELD_COUNT)
